Abstract
This study deeply analyses the key role of FinTech in promoting the development of the green finance market through multiple econometric models. The study finds that FinTech significantly improves the transparency and efficiency of green finance market, especially in countries with developed economies and sound regulatory environments. The study reveals the important role played by FinTech in emerging markets, alleviating the structural challenges of green finance development by improving access to funds and enhancing risk management. The study also finds that, although FinTech promotes the development of green finance in various markets, the risks it brings are significantly different for developed and emerging markets. This paper not only verifies the positive impact of FinTech on green finance market but also provides empirical evidence for global policymakers to formulate differentiated strategies, emphasizing the importance of local regulatory and policy support for the integrated development of FinTech and green finance.
